Deterministic design of wavelength scale, ultra-high Q photonic crystal nanobeam cavities

Abstract

Photonic crystal nanobeam cavities are versatile platforms of interest for optical communications, optomechanics, optofluidics, cavity QED, etc. In a previous work quan10, we proposed a deterministic method to achieve ultrahigh Q cavities. This follow-up work provides systematic analysis and verifications of the deterministic design recipe and further extends the discussion to air-mode cavities. We demonstrate designs of dielectric-mode and air-mode cavities with Q>109, as well as cavities with both high-Q (>107) and high on-resonance transmissions (T>95%).
